A tax grievance is a formal complaint filed against a town's assessed value on a particular parcel of property. Any person who pays property taxes can grieve an assessment, including:
Only the assessment on the current tentative assessment roll can be grieved - you can't grieve assessments from prior years. If your property is located in a village that assesses property, you will have two assessments, one for the village and one for the town.
